Frankie - 4 year old male Staffie
Frankie, Staffie DOB, 2008 - Tunbridge Wells, Kent
Homing Requirements: Frankie is a large Staffie so needs a family familiar with the breed to ensure he isn't misjudged. Frankie relates well to adults and will do well with older children. Frankie will shrink away from conflict and his temperament is shy. Frankie could live with another dog or be a companion dog.
His Story: Frankie's owner went into prison and he was given into to rescue. He has since been neutered and vaccinated. Frankie is fostered in Tunbridge Wells, Kent with 3 other dogs.
Advert: Frankie when given a warm and caring environment opens as an affectionate, loyal and true friend. He delights in meeting dogs and is playful and very happy in dog company. Housetrained and respectful of the house environment. A really special boy who proves himself as a very welcome guest and hoping his next move is as a welcomed and treasured family pet.
Frankie is a large 4 year old Staffie, brindle coated with a white blaze on his chest. He has ruby eyes that work their magic in revealing the soft soul behind, gazing through and opening up friendship. Easy to walk, a lap dog by nature so needs to be allowed on furniture, not to be in kennels on vacations and to enjoy closeness and security with his family forever.
